Type
ORACLE
Validation date
2023-01-25 11:38: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.07878,
    "usd": 0.0856
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000177772BD1BF0E9B9339B19E81106510014B24AD96C02368D7D6CF1215EEEAE434

Previous signature

9EE51F18DD858B781BFAF21362380D2AFDCBB676489CC488F04CBD9A173E4946356E9D7BCD5B429225C30A275D1A2B57D854D0C9F49A7A05344A22A11931F404

Origin signature

3045022054084093E48F17566FD93DD24039501F779FC17DAFA6D6A397666B4FE322400C02210093590D0C1896A40FE59CF9539DB710EBD48A046A78578C3A3F7D3D3DDFF1DFAE

Proof of work

010204DF558A1112A4F3F9A3F4D6929AE739B67362D0501520E305BFE64D8A8BC54D72AAFC78B943A2A1AF5968FBF0672255CEABAD80F45F795D8D7ADD06CFC992515D

Proof of integrity

001D28370116BD23895B922F4497675A7CBABA23B1D94852D032CC337033F4D8A0

Coordinator signature

745FA3E0F3909762CE56B983709C979D0452DB3619BB3BA606BDC8FDAEEB51B24F45B26F160E6ADE8CC65B10BCC3D89027C8915A03FEA919ED29C6AAFEBC4900

Validator #1 public key

00018EB4551477E12625988221FBB727798A999AE711858F7393E90E971F7D69FD9E

Validator #1 signature

4C061B5786A99AA70877BBC39686321480D2C51A6D036D582EE9B8DE088F136CC00D1ED1A265CF8D49BC0A527C2A342F177E553BAEE5885C5106C63571921409

Validator #2 public key

00018E2D8C83C109AC1CA84C36E055DA82A7AF200BA95BE2343FF116EECD12B21760

Validator #2 signature

2E250F5048B2AEFBD6DE8DA9AFC5555BACDFA41FF0099B8720BE1FA2A16D6419D4044185BB1BBD41083376AA2BF1774FCF17D8F87813107A4A33AB0DC6B7C303